As I have said, I have asked for the forms to be reassessed. These forms are reviewed, designed and updated all the time, and I have asked for that to be done.
There is a wider point. We should move to a standard bank account for people who currently do not have a bank account. There are so many transactions nowadays in society - not necessarily to do with social welfare, it applies in other areas as well - that the availability of a standard bank account from a local post office would be a great boon to the post office and a great boon to doing business in rural and urban areas where there are post offices.
